HEADQUARTERS 101ST AIRBORNE DIVISION
Office of the Division Commander
 
AMENDMENT No. 1 to ANNEX No. 5  )
 
TO FIELD ORDER No. 1, 18 MAY 44  )
APO 472, U.S. Army
27 May 1944
     
1. Amend Paragraph 2a (1). Delete "ST. SAUVEUR LE VICOMTE exclusive". Substitue "CARQUEBUT inclusive".
 
2. Delete Paragraph 2a (2).
 
3. Amend Paragraph 2b (1). Delete "and 3rd".
 
4. Amend Paragraph 2b (3). Delete "and 3rd".
 
5. Amend Paragraph 3a as follows:
  1. Delete (1), (3), (4), and (8)
  2. Amend (2) to read "Prepare to destroy" instead of "Destroy". Add: "Decision to blow these bridges is delegated to Commanding Officer, 506th Parachute Infantry."
  3. Amend (5) by deleting "and 408871 (Serial D)" and adding "and 443872 (Serial E).
6. Amend Paragraph 3b as follows:
  1. Delete (1), (2), (3), and (4).
  2. Add: (1). Destroy the crossing of the River DOUVE at 383863; priority Serials 32, 33, 34 in that order.
  3. Add: (2). Destroy railroad bridges at 365872 (Serial 30) and 379853 (Serial 119) in the order of priority given.
  4. Add: (3). Operate and control the locks at LA BARQUETTE after seizure (Serial 35), and mine the approaches to the dam from the south between the River GROULT and the River DOUVE. A high proportion of AP mines should be used.
  5. Add: (4). Prepare to destroy communications at CARENTAN.
  6. Add: (6). Disrupt enemy underground wire communications system in the vicinity of 408871 (Serial D).
7. For new regimental boundaries, See Annex No. 3, Operation overlay.
